License Practical Nurse - $5,000 Hiring Bonus
- Managing daily schedule.
- Answering phones and scheduling appointments.
- Greet patients and updates patient registration information.
- Preparing and typing correspondence.
- Processing, coding, and completing insurance claim forms.
- Processing mail.
- Maintaining supplies and equipment.
- Arranging for hospital admissions and outside referrals for the physician with direction from a physician or physician's assistant.
- Calling prescriptions to the pharmacy for the physician
- Completing forms. Implements clinical care including, but not limited to:
- Takes and records vital signs and reports deviations to the registered nurse or physician.
- Recording and documenting chief complaint.
- Administers immunizations, depo, B12
- Providing patient education with regards to CIH policies such as explanation of the pain contract, medications, home treatments, and special diets.
- Preparing patients for examinations and performing routine screening tests.
- Phlebotomy and collection of other lab specimens (urine, stool, throat cultures and sputum).
- Performing basic lab tests.
- Performing EKGs.
- Preparing and administering medications with physician's authorizations.
- Change dressing, applying bandages, removing sutures and other first aid procedures.
- Maintaining supplies, equipment, stocking, and sterilizing instruments.
- Completes finger stick glucose monitoring.
- Assists primary care providers with diagnostic test, examining patients, etc.
- Performs vision acuity (Snellen).
- Documents vital signs and other medical data to the appropriate record.
- Operates a variety of specialized medical equipment, such as suction pumps, oxygen equipment, automatic BP cuffs, and oxygen saturation units, etc. Recognizes malfunctioning and unsafe equipment and initiates corrective action.
- Initiates appropriate action when safety measures are required to protect patients.
- Maintains a safe environment through the practice of Universal Precautions and Body Substance Isolation, medical waste/chemical management and containment. Isolates infected patients. Cleans patient contact areas and equipment according to policies and OSHA regulations.
- Promotes patient advocacy and confidentiality.
- Participates in ongoing nursing quality assurance program.
- Utilizes the Electronic Health Record (EHR) for documentation of clinical visits, interventions and screenings and assessments.
- Utilizes the care management platform for documentation of contacts, screenings and assessments and notifications.
- May be subject to on-call and callback.
- Demonstrates the ability to establish good interpersonal working relationships with patients and staff.
- Assists with and makes recommendations about supplies and equipment needs.
- Maintains clean, neat, and safe work environment.
- Demonstrates ability and willingness to adapt to special circumstances, such as, staffing shortages, patient emergencies, fluctuations in census, and disasters.

- Knowledge of principles, practices, techniques, and theories of professional nursing in order to plan and provide nursing care to meet the physical, emotional, spiritual, and socio-cultural needs of patients of all ages; specifically, Infancy (Birth-1 year), Toddler and Early Childhood (2 years), Latency (6-9 years), Preadolescence (10-12 years), Early
- Adolescence (13-15 years), Adolescence (16-20 years), Adult (21-64 years), and Elderly
- (65-+ years).
- Knowledge and skill to perform basic clinical care to acute and chronically ill patients.
- Knowledge and skill to assist the primary care provider in treatment and examinations performed in the Outpatient setting.
- A practical knowledge of performing prescribed treatment plans such as dressing changes or soaks.
- Knowledge of proper handling and collection of specimens, performing vital signs and recognizing abnormal values.
- Basic knowledge of diseases and illnesses and the ability to recognize and report changes in the patient's condition to the physician.
- A practical knowledge of the medical facility's organization and services, the basic rules and regulations governing visitors and patient treatment, COBRA, and practical knowledge of standard procedures, medical records, and medical terminology.
- A basic knowledge of diseases, medical and surgical procedures, as well as standard abbreviations used by the medical staff.
- A thorough knowledge of recording and documenting medical information.
- Knowledge and skills in operating specialized medical equipment, such as suction pumps, oxygen equipment, etc.
- Applicant must have a valid North Carolina driver's license.
- Practical nursing diploma from an accredited program required. Two years of nursing experience preferred.
- Applicant must have an unrestricted valid Practical Nurse license within the state of North Carolina.
- Current Basic Life Support (BLS) is required of the position. Can be acquired within 6 months through the facility following appointment to position.
- 2 years' experience preferred for the position.
